Chicago-area Barney’s to close after luxury retailer files for bankruptcy

August 6, 2019
Share on Facebook Share on Twitter Share on LinkedIn Share via email

Barneys New York Inc., the luxury department store owned by by billionaire investor Richard Perry, has fil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ection. The move will lead to the closure of most of its stores, including both Chicago-area locations.

The chain currently operates one location at Oak and Rush streets in Chicago’s Gold Coast, as well as an outlet location in Rosemont, Illinois.

“Like many in our industry, Barneys New York’s financial position has been dramatically impacted by the challenging retail environment and rent structures that are excessively high relative to market demand,” said chief executive officer, Daniella Vitale, in a statement.
